Transaction 662c7f16f6bc4869ab8fd17e56b2bcffc3cf499a2bd67aa3311058ae6fa4532f
1 Input
1 Output
-
662c7f16f6bc4869ab8fd17e56b2bcffc3cf499a2bd67aa3311058ae6fa4532f:0
- value
- 302759154
- script pubkey
- OP_0 OP_PUSHBYTES_20 31db3cde2743edfce01ee39c73afbacdc5cb76c7
- address
- bc1qx8dneh38g0klecq7uww88ta6ehzukak8qde2su